Purpose
The purpose of this company is to project, build
and run a port in Mejillones Bay, Second Region
of Antofagasta. The CPM developed the project
and won the building and operation of Terminal
1 through a 30-year concession contract granted
to the Compañía Portuaria Mejillones
SA, a private consortium formed by Ultramar, constructora
Belfi, and Inversiones Portuarias Norte Grande
SA.

Commercial relations with
Codelco
Codelco provides various services to CPM, which
is charged to its cost centre. These include:
• Transportation (air fares, commuting, etc.)
• Computer equipment, software, Internet access
and email.
For its part, CPM rents Codelco offices in the
Terminal 1 Administration Building and provides
consulting services for specific projects.
Contracts with Codelco
• Codelco guarantee contract: this is a guarantee
signed by Codelco, the Complejo Portuario Mejillones
SA (the port complex) and the Compañía
Portuaria Mejillones SA (the port company), in
which Codelco guarantees the Compañía
Portuaria Mejillones SA payment of any and all
sums that CPM owes the port company as part of
the contract to build port facilities and providing
port services in Terminal 1, Mejillones (a BOT
contract), signed by both, in the event that CPM
fails to do so.
• Contract for providing port services for shipping
copper, dated 15 November 1999 (CTA contract):
This contract governs the provision of port services
(copper shipping and others) that the Compañía
Portuaria Mejillones SA provides to Codelco. CPM
has also signed this contract, in its supervisory
role.
• Contract in which CPM rents offices to Codelco,
in the Terminal 1 Administration building, October
2003.
• Consulting contract to develop the Baquedano
- Mejillones route project.
• Consulting contract with the Projects Vice-Presidency.
